Safety Check takes the Al Fahidi Fort for the second straight year

Son of Dubawi takes G2 feature race in record time at Meydan

Five-year-old Dubawi entire Safety Check made a very successful seasonal debut at Meydan on 21 January, recording back-to-back victories in the seven-furlong Al Fahidi Fort.

Sent off as odds-on favourite, Charlie Appleby’s charge was settled in mid-division and always travelling well, began to progress with two furlongs left to run. Taking the lead a furlong out, Safety Check ran on superbly to win by a length and three-quarters.

Safety Check now has nine victories to his name, three of which are at G2 level. Last year he went on to win the G2 Zabeel Mile just over a month after his first Al Fahidi Fort success and will once again be aimed at this race.

Bred by Malih al Basti, Safety Check is out of the unraced Royal Academy mare Doors To Manual, herself a half-sister to G1 winner Marchand de Sable.

Safety Check was one of no fewer than 21 individual Group winners last year for Dubawi, with an astounding 11 of those scoring at G1 level including Night Of Thunder and Hunter’s Light – both new Darley stallions for 2016.

Dubawi stands at Dalham Hall Stud at a fee of £225,000 October 1st SLF, while Night Of Thunder stands at Kildangan Stud at €30,000 October 1st SLF and Hunter’s Light stands as a Darley Club stallion at Haras du Logis at €4,000 October 1st SLF.
